A WELL-known Tiverton pub has been left seriously damaged after a large fire ripped through the building yesterday morning. 

Fire crews were called to the Twyford Inn on Bampton Street, Tiverton, at around 10am following reports of smoke pouring from the first floor. 

Around 50 firefighters were called to tackle the blaze, as Tiverton town centre was brought to a standstill. 

Residents from nearby properties were evacuated and a cordon was set up along Bampton Street. 

Mid Devon District Council have since been called in to advise on safety and structural issues caused to the building. 

The Council’s emergency planning officer and homelessness team also liaised with the emergency rest centre set up by the town council and were also ready in case any neighbouring residents needed temporary accommodation, which turned out not to be necessary.
